The lenders can only control the risk on the front end when they come up and make use of underwriting policies and procedures. Once the loan commences, the lenders make use of the portfolio management system for them to be able to manage risks. The loan review is an important aspect of the loan management system.

A loan review provides the overall quality of a loan portfolio. It assesses all individual loans and that includes involved in repayment. It also enables the lenders to check on the compliance to lending policies and procedures. It also helps to identify the lapses in documentation. Credit review also provides findings on credit risk management and it can be the tool in coming up with procedures and practices that are meant to address such findings.
